molecularNote  A rat Erbb2 cDNA containing an activating mutation and point mutations in the catalytic domain is expressed under the control of the MMTV LTR with SV40 polyadenylation and splicing signals. The activating mutation, derived from a clone isolated from mouse mammary tumor tissue, consists of a 12 codon in-frame deletion (neu8142 or NDL1) in the region encoding the extracellular region directly adjacent to the transmembrane domain. In addition, sequences encoding the tyrosine kinase domain were altered to mutate residues 1028 (site A), 1144 (site B), 1201 (site C), 1226/1227 (site D), and 1253 (site E) from tyrosine to phenylalanine. Expression of the transgene in mammary tissue was confirmed by RT-PCR.
